Output 34623063d2a1dd59294f262caab9b0c7f8d3b3dc91895bafa980bd5fd91e62f6:9

value
118974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ef2754ab5f5c559a76dcff4d27686bce8a8e535 OP_EQUAL
address
3343qX2L63wDHToSd1wpd6ayxtQmwWf61T
transaction
34623063d2a1dd59294f262caab9b0c7f8d3b3dc91895bafa980bd5fd91e62f6
spent
true